How to convert a List to an array of structures in VB.NET

Imports System
Imports System.Collections.Generic

Public Structure MyStruct
    Public Id As Integer
    Public Name As String

    Public Sub New(id As Integer, name As String)
        Me.Id = id
        Me.Name = name
    End Sub
End Structure

Public Class Program
    Public Shared Sub Main()
        Dim list As List(Of MyStruct) = New List(Of MyStruct)()

        list.Add(New MyStruct(1, "aaa"))
        list.Add(New MyStruct(2, "bbb"))
        list.Add(New MyStruct(3, "ccc"))
        list.Add(New MyStruct(4, "ddd"))

        ' Convert List to an array of structures
        Dim structArray As MyStruct() = list.ToArray()

        For Each item In structArray
            Console.WriteLine($"Id: {item.Id}, Name: {item.Name}")
        Next
    End Sub
End Class

 
 
' run:
'
' Id: 1, Name: aaa
' Id: 2, Name: bbb
' Id: 3, Name: ccc
' Id: 4, Name: ddd
'
